Judging by a recent post by director Kitao Sakurai, the filming process for the new Street Fighter film adaptation has come to an end. He posted an image of a clapperboard with character art on social media, which many took as a hint that the work was complete.
There is no official confirmation yet, but several actors on the project have previously reported their wrap day — their last day on set. If the information is correct, the team completed filming in a very short time: work started just over two months ago.
The plot of the film will take viewers to 1993. According to the official synopsis, Ryu and Ken, at the request of the mysterious Chun-Li, return to the World Warrior tournament. A sinister conspiracy is hidden behind the competition, which forces the heroes to face not only each other, but also their own demons.
The world premiere of Street Fighter is scheduled for October 16, 2026.
